The book fulfils the requirements of both the Department of Education and Science syllabus and the Catechetical Guidelines of the Irish Catholic Bishops.
The text has been thoroughly revised and restructured, and simplified where necessary. Some new material has also been added.
The idea of 'Communities of Faith' is introduced from the outset and then integrated throughout the text.
This one-volume edition of All About Faith is suitable for mixed-ability classes. It follows a graded approach, reflecting both the student's growing understanding of religion and the questioning climate of today's classroom.
Both examination-type questions and reflective exercises are included, making the book suitable for both examination and non-examination classes.

Anne and Niall Boyle both teach religion at St Patrick's Classical School, Navan, Co. Meath. They are also the authors of the popular senior cycle textbook The Challenge of God: Exploring Morality.
